Jen Chris Dr - streets of Snellville (Georgia).
Explore "Jen Chris Dr" on the map of Snellville in street view mode
Click on the buttons below to display the map of Jen Chris Dr, Snellville, United States
Search street by name:
Tags:
Jen Chris Dr on the map of Snellville,
Snellville satellite view, Snellville street view.